Disagreement about what we should do to mitigate climate change or reduce emissions: not because we do not technical options, we have not implemented a lot of them. Large scale action to reduce emissions and adapt are very slow: education, ingrained behavior, carbon lock-in. Continued dependence on fossil fuels: costs, different frames. Different ways of seeing the problem and solution. Six powerful frame through which climate change is presented in public discourse: climate change as market failure. Idea that market hasn"t included price for carbon up until this point. Solution: price carbon to find solutions to cc: tech risk. Manufactured risk related to inadvertent effects of fossil fuel tech. Tech innovation needed to replace fossil fuels: global injustice. Rich taking advantage of poor and disadvantaged: overconsumption. Too many rich people consuming too many material things. Argued in a roundabout way: planetary tipping points. Has thresholds past which we cannot control.
